Course Details

Introduction to Ergonomics: Understanding the basics of ergonomics, its importance, and benefits in the workplace. • Ergonomic Assessments: Identifying ergonomic risks and conducting assessments to evaluate the work environment, equipment, and work practices. • Ergonomic Design Principles: Applying ergonomic design principles to create a safe and productive work environment. • Implementing Ergonomic Programs: Strategies for implementing successful ergonomic programs, including program development, communication, and training. • Ergonomic Equipment: Selecting and using ergonomic equipment, such as chairs, desks, and tools, to reduce the risk of injury. • Ergonomics in the Office: Implementing ergonomic solutions specifically for the office environment, including computer workstations and telephone use. • Ergonomics for Manufacturing and Industrial Work: Addressing ergonomic concerns in manufacturing and industrial settings, including proper lifting techniques and machine operation. • Employee Training and Engagement: Training employees on ergonomic principles and engaging them in the implementation process. • Program Evaluation: Measuring the effectiveness of ergonomic programs and making necessary adjustments to ensure continuous improvement.

This section presents a 3D pie chart highlighting the distribution of roles in ergonomics, including: 1. **Ergonomists**: These professionals specialize in designing and arranging workspaces to optimize workers' efficiency, safety, and comfort. Ergonomists often collaborate with engineers, designers, and other professionals to create products and environments that promote well-being. 2. **Human Factors Engineers**: These specialists study the interaction between humans and technology to create user-friendly and safe systems, equipment, and devices. They often work in various industries, such as manufacturing, healthcare, and transportation. 3. **Usability Analysts**: These experts ensure that products and services are user-friendly and accessible. They conduct user research, usability testing, and design iterations to improve user experiences and satisfaction.
